The cryptocurrency market is once again facing scrutiny after allegations that a 13-year-old social media influencer orchestrated a pump-and-dump scheme involving a meme coin, potentially defrauding investors of millions.
The alleged scheme:
• “Quant” launch: A streamer known as “$Kid” launched a meme coin called “Quant” ($QUANT) during a live online stream.
• Quick assessment: The coin’s value reportedly surged to a market cap of $$ 35 million, fueled by the influencer’s promotion.
• Sudden liquidation: The streamer then allegedly liquidated his holdings, generating an estimated profit of $$ 30,000, before ceasing communication.
